FEILDINC SHOW EVENTS.
PROPOSALS FOR THE FUTURE. Discussing the proposal to give increased pnzc-moncy at tho ne\fc Fcilding show, Mr. F. Y Lethbndge, speaking at the meeting where the proposal was under consideration,
said- that ho thought that A. and P. associations should discourage tho flock ram altogether, and give tho preference to tho stud rain. When a man wanted to breed flocks, ho always used a purebred ram. Mr. A. R. Mayo expressed the samo .opinion in a different way. He said that the sooner they got rid of tho "mongrel" from tho show tlio better it would bo. Mr. Ernest Short mndo a suggestion to the members of tho Feilding A. and P. Association that at tho February show there should be- a competition for.students attending tho wool-classing classes in 'connection-with the Feilding Technical' School. Tho suggestion was that prizes should be offered: for skirting and rolling fleeces, speed and neatness to count. It was agreed to set tip a special committee comprising' M«ssrs. J. Knight, G.-C. Wheeler, E. Short, and H, J.- Booth to act with the-instructor (Mr. J. Cabin} in preparing tho conditions of the competition. As prize-money for the : competition, Mr. Short donated £2 25., and Messrs. H; J. Booth, D. H. Guthrie, J. Knight, and- N. Gorton £1 Is. each.
